[Bug 58071] Re: XDMCP lstening on udp6 instead of udp

I bumped into this bug - actually
https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/gdm/+bug/105938 (marked as a
dup of this).

I found a workaround - which I document here for others.

The problem is not xdmcp - the problem is a failing dns lookup of the
hostname of the machine.

I configured dnsmasq on the gdm machine, named myhost.org

In /etc/dnsmasq.conf I added this :-

local=/myhost.org/

That forces any lookups in that domain to come from /etc/hosts

xdmcp magically started working again. Just this change.
